Rate Case Update
On December 11, 2025, the Minnesota Public Utilities Commission approved Dakota Electric’s rate case settlement. The approved settlement reduces the overall rate increase from about 11% to 9.6%.
Some final steps are still in process, but Dakota Electric expects the new rates to take effect in early spring. Until then, an interim rate increase of 9.5% will remain in place. The final rate increase will replace, not add to, the interim rate.

Cold Weather Rule Ends April 30
The State of Minnesota established the Cold Weather Rule to protect residential heat-affected consumers — who make and keep a payment plan — from disconnection of service between Oct. 1 and April 30.
Most Cold Weather Rule payment plans last until April 30 unless you make other arrangements with Dakota Electric. Your service could be shut off if you have a past due balance on April 30 and do not make and keep a new payment plan.
